Comparative Analysis of Diffusion Models for Enhancing Alzheimer’s Disease Classification

2025-07-31

Abstract excerpt

Early and accurate detection of Alzheimer’s disease (AD) is vital for timely intervention and better patient outcomes. However, training machine learning (ML) models for this purpose is challenging due to the limited medical images available and the imbalance of classes.
